Lions sign Patrick Ramsey

The Lions signed veteran quarterback Patrick Ramsey to fill the roster spot left open when Matthew Stafford was placed on injured reserve.

Ramsey was with the Titans until October when they released him to make room for defensive back Cary Williams. Ramsey subsequently tried out for several teams, including the Giants and Steelers, but remained unemployed until Saturday.

While he doesn’t figure to play for Detroit this season, Ramsey could make himself a contender for a spot as a veteran backup for Stafford in 2010. Or he could just earn a couple of weeks of salary before hopping back on the league’s quarterback carousel.

Ramsey and fellow former first-round pick Daunte Culpepper will back up Drew Stanton when the 2007 second-rounder makes his first career start Sunday against the 49ers.
